Professor Bonang Mohale is the Chancellor of the University of the Free State, former President of Business Unity South Africa (BUSA), and Professor of Practice in the Johannesburg Business School in the Faculty of Business and Economics.
His post-graduate business education includes executive study at the Darden Graduate School of Business Administration, University of Virginia; ITO University in Madrid, Spain; the International Institute for Management Development in Lausanne, Switzerland; and Carl Duisberg Gesellschaft on behalf of the Government of the Federal Republic of Germany.
He is chairman of four companies, including The Bidvest Group Limited and ArcelorMittal, as well as Swiss Re Corporate Solutions Africa and SBV Services. He has also been appointed Sherpa of the Values 20 (V20), a global community of values-driven experts and practitioners engaging with the Group of Twenty on value-based, human-centred policy proposals.
In 2022, he was asked to convene, moderate and chair the Eskom Electricity Crisis Roundtables, focused on partnering to address South Africa's generation capacity shortfall and structural constraints in the electricity sector.
Professor Mohale has been conferred three consecutive three-year terms as Honorary Professor in Marketing Management by the University of Pretoria, where he serves on the Advisory Council. He is a member of the Community of Chairpersons of the World Economic Forum and the best-selling author of Lift As You Rise, Behold The Turtle and Coming In From The Cold.
